- Contents
- Contents: 1. Introduction / Erin F. Delaney and Rosalind Dixon -- Part I The origins and functions of judicial review -- 2. The real case for judicial review / Alon Harel and Adam Shinar -- 3. Constitutions as political insurance: variants & limits / Rosalind Dixon and Tom Ginsburg -- 4. Comparative constitutional law as a window on democratic institutions / Samuel Issacharoff -- 5. The origins and growth of judicial enforcement / Steven Gow Calabresi -- Part II -- The political and institutional contexts for judicial review -- 6. Interpreting constitutions in divided societies / Hanna Lerner -- 7. Judicial review in the context of constitutional Islam / Salma Waheedi and Kristen Stilt -- 8. New judicial roles in governance / Robert A. Kagan, Diana Kapiszewski and Gordon Silverstein -- 9. Competition or collaboration: constitutional review by multiple final courts / Wen-Chen Chang and Yi-Li Lee -- Part III The stability and effectiveness of judicial review -- 10. Judicial review as a self-stabilizing constitutional mechanism / Tonja Jacobi, Sonia Mittal and Barry R. Weingast -- 11. Losing faith in law's autonomy: a comparative analysis / Theunis Roux -- 12. Courts and support structures: beyond the classic narrative / David Landau -- 13. National perspectives on international constitutional review: diverging optics / Karen J. Alter -- 14. Efficacious judging on apex courts / Lee Epstein and Jack Knight -- 15. Limiting judicial discretion / Mila Versteeg and Emily Zackin -- Part IV Operationalizing judicial review: typologies, doctrines and methodological challenges -- 16. Beyond Europe and the United States: the wide world of judicial review / VirgĂlio Afonso da Silva -- 17. Judicial review and public reason / Wojciech Sadurski -- 18. Pockets of proportionality: choice and necessity, doctrine and principle / Vicki C. Jackson -- 19. Comparative approaches to constitutional history / Jamal Greene and Yvonne Tew -- 20. Judicial review and the politics of comparative citations: theory, evidence & methodological challenges / Ran Hirschl -- Index
